Output 5837a91b2030728951f57c61c4a6da3f96ea6cb8c875c0ef773ea55bba4ba966:0

value
677906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ab864e9c57ad74b57bfec800d8cc49292760cdac OP_EQUAL
address
3HKxNAZyh4nw3R2to6NmmQjV2xaNrbHq6x
transaction
5837a91b2030728951f57c61c4a6da3f96ea6cb8c875c0ef773ea55bba4ba966
spent
true